The nominations for the 61st Grammy Awards were announced today, and the music of Star Wars received a few nods. John Williams received recognition for scoring Star Wars: The Last Jedi, and Williams and John Powell were both nominated for their work on Solo: A Star Wars Story.

The 61st Grammy Awards take place on Sunday, February 10, on CBS.
